If you see a swarm of flying ants indoors, it often indicates that a nest is already established inside your walls or foundation. We identify the species and apply targeted treatments to kill the colony at the source. This is different from occasional sightings, as it signals a larger issue. Fire ants can be particularly aggressive and challenging to manage in the Chicago area due to their rapid colony expansion. Professionals begin by conducting a thorough survey to locate active mounds and estimate the colony size. Treatment typically involves applying granular baits or liquid insecticides directly to the mounds, or utilizing broadcast applications for larger infested areas. The goal is to eliminate the queen and the entire colony. Persistence is often required, as new colonies can emerge. Call us for a professional assessment.
If you observe ants in your Chicago residence, the first step is to identify the species if possible, as different ants require different treatment protocols. Look for trails and entry points to understand their movement patterns. Avoid using general household sprays, as these can scatter the colony and make professional treatment more difficult. A licensed professional will perform an inspection to determine the species and recommend the most effective baiting or residual treatment. We offer prompt service for ant issues.

DIY pest control in Chicago often proves ineffective because it lacks the diagnostic capabilities of a trained professional. Homeowners may misidentify pests, apply incorrect treatments, or fail to address the root cause of the infestation, such as entry points or breeding sites. Over-the-counter products can sometimes scatter pests, making them harder for professionals to manage later. You should contact a bed bug exterminator in Chicago the moment you suspect an infestation, as bed bugs multiply rapidly. Signs include small, reddish-brown stains on bedding or mattresses, live bed bugs, or unexplained bites. DIY methods are rarely successful and can spread the infestation further. Professionals use specialized equipment and treatments, such as heat treatments or targeted insecticide applications, to ensure complete eradication. Early intervention is critical for effective control.
Black widow spider pest control in Chicago requires specialized knowledge and protective equipment due to their venomous bite. Technicians will carefully inspect areas where these spiders are commonly found, such as garages, sheds, and woodpiles. Treatment usually involves carefully removing webs and applying targeted insecticides to harborage sites. Prevention strategies, like sealing potential entry points, are also crucial.
